Tyler Brown

Business Advisor

Butte College SBDC

About Me:

Tyler Brown is a business consultant who helps businesses determine what is unique and special about their business, package that for their ideal audience, and market and sell their solutions with integrity and scale. Through his many years of consulting, Tyler has helped businesses grow in industries from consulting, roofing, solar, painting, chiropractor, clinics, dog training, manufacturing, coaching, tourism, and more. In his previous positions as a Sales and Lead Generation Specialist, he traveled throughout the United States, Latin America, and Europe. Tyler’s expertise includes creating sales pipelines, generating leads, marketing automations, KPI creation and tracking, and online advertising (including Facebook, Instagram, Tik Tok, YouTube, & Google). Tyler enjoys water activities, is married and has four daughters. Tyler is also bilingual and speaks Spanish fluently.

Defining Volatility: The Mathematics Behind the Experience

Volatility in slot design is a statistical property rooted in the distribution of a game’s return-to-player (RTP) outcomes. RTP — the percentage of wagered money a game theoretically returns to players over an infinite number of spins — is a long-run average. A game with a 96% RTP will, across millions of spins, return 96 cents for every dollar wagered. But that average tells you nothing about how those returns are distributed across individual sessions. A low-volatility game might consistently deliver small wins every few spins, keeping the bankroll relatively stable. A high-volatility game might go 200 or 300 spins without a meaningful payout, then deliver a win worth 500 or 1,000 times the stake in a single hit.

The mathematics behind this distinction involve concepts like standard deviation and the shape of a game’s pay table. Game developers assign different weights to symbol combinations during the random number generator (RNG) programming phase. High-volatility slots typically concentrate their mathematical return in rare, high-multiplier events — bonus rounds, jackpot triggers, or specific symbol combinations — while low-volatility slots spread their return across many smaller, more frequent wins. Neither approach changes the theoretical RTP, but the practical experience of playing them is dramatically different. This is why two games with identical 96% RTP figures can feel nothing alike after an hour of play.

The industry began formally categorizing volatility in player-facing materials more consistently during the mid-2010s, as online casino operators and game review platforms recognized that players were making uninformed choices. Software providers like NetEnt, Pragmatic Play, and Play’n GO started including volatility ratings — often on a scale of low, medium, or high — in their game documentation around 2015 to 2018. Some providers introduced more granular five-point or ten-point scales. The Malta Gaming Authority and the UK Gambling Commission, two of the most influential regulatory bodies in the iGaming space, have since encouraged greater transparency around game mechanics, though mandatory volatility disclosure remains inconsistent across jurisdictions as of 2024.

It is worth noting that volatility is distinct from RTP in a regulatory and mathematical sense, but the two interact in ways that matter practically. A high-volatility game with a 94% RTP is a very different proposition from a high-volatility game with a 97% RTP. The former concentrates its rare payouts at a lower overall return rate, meaning the gaps between wins are long and the eventual payouts, while large relative to the stake, are not compensating fully for the mathematical house edge. Players who understand this interaction can make more precise decisions about which games align with their risk tolerance and session goals.

How Volatility Affects Bankroll Management and Session Strategy

The practical implications of volatility become most visible in bankroll management. A player with a fixed session budget of, say, 100 units who chooses a high-volatility game is accepting a meaningful probability of losing that entire budget without triggering a significant win. This is not a flaw in the game — it is the mathematical reality of how high-volatility slots function. The game’s expected value is built into its RTP, but the path to realizing any portion of that expected value requires surviving extended losing sequences. In statistical terms, the player needs a sufficiently large sample of spins to have a reasonable probability of hitting the game’s high-value events.

Research published in the Journal of Gambling Studies and related academic literature has consistently shown that players underestimate the bankroll requirements for high-volatility games. A rule of thumb used by experienced players and discussed in game design communities is that a high-volatility slot requires a bankroll of at least 200 to 300 times the base stake to give a player a reasonable chance of reaching the game’s bonus features or jackpot triggers during a session. At a 1-unit stake, that means 200 to 300 units in reserve. Most casual players enter sessions with far less, which explains why high-volatility games generate a disproportionate share of player complaints about “rigged” mechanics — the game is performing exactly as designed, but the player’s bankroll was insufficient to experience its full distribution of outcomes.

Low-volatility games, by contrast, are far more forgiving of limited bankrolls. Their frequent small wins create a slower rate of depletion, giving players more spins per session and a more stable experience. This makes them well-suited for players who prioritize entertainment duration over the possibility of a large single win. Medium-volatility games attempt to balance these characteristics, offering moderately frequent wins of moderate size, though in practice “medium volatility” covers a wide range of actual game behaviors and is the least precisely defined category.

Session strategy also interacts with volatility in ways that go beyond simple bankroll sizing. Stake selection — the bet size per spin — directly affects how many spins a given bankroll can sustain. On a high-volatility game, reducing the stake to extend session length is a rational adjustment, but it also reduces the absolute value of any wins the game delivers. A 1,000x win on a 0.10-unit stake is 100 units; on a 0.50-unit stake, it is 500 units. Players must decide whether they are optimizing for session duration or for the magnitude of potential wins, and that decision should be informed by the game’s volatility profile. There is no universally correct answer — it depends entirely on the player’s objectives for that session.

Volatility in Game Design: How Developers Engineer the Experience

From the developer’s perspective, volatility is not an incidental property of a slot — it is a deliberate design choice made early in the development process and refined through extensive mathematical modeling. Game studios employ mathematicians and probability specialists whose primary job is to construct pay tables and RNG weighting schemes that produce a target volatility profile while maintaining a commercially viable RTP. This process involves thousands of simulated game cycles, often running into the billions of spins, to verify that the game’s actual behavior matches its theoretical model.

The mechanics used to achieve different volatility profiles are varied and often visible to attentive players. High-volatility games frequently use features like cascading reels with multipliers that accumulate across consecutive wins, free spin rounds with expanding wilds or increasing multipliers, or jackpot systems that can only be triggered under specific conditions. Each of these mechanics concentrates mathematical return into relatively rare events. Megaways games, a format licensed by Big Time Gaming and widely adopted after its introduction around 2016, use a dynamic reel system that can produce up to 117,649 ways to win on a single spin — but the variance of outcomes across those configurations tends to push these games toward the high-volatility end of the spectrum. Games like Bonanza and White Rabbit, both Megaways titles, became known specifically for their high volatility alongside their high potential win multipliers.

Low-volatility games achieve their frequent-win characteristic through different mechanical choices: lower-value symbols that appear on the reels with high frequency, pay lines or cluster-pay systems that generate wins from partial symbol matches, and bonus features that trigger often but deliver modest multipliers. Classic fruit machines, which dominated casino floors from the 1960s through the 1990s, were typically low-volatility by necessity — their physical reel mechanisms limited the number of possible symbol combinations, which in turn limited how extreme the win distribution could be. The transition to video slots and then to RNG-based digital games removed those physical constraints and allowed developers to engineer far more extreme volatility profiles in either direction.

The emergence of “buy bonus” or “feature buy” mechanics, which became widespread between 2018 and 2022 and are now regulated or banned in several jurisdictions including the United Kingdom as of 2021, added another dimension to volatility discussions. These features allow players to pay a premium — typically 50 to 100 times the base stake — to immediately enter a game’s bonus round without waiting for the organic trigger. From a volatility standpoint, this is a significant shift: the player is essentially skipping the low-win accumulation phase of a high-volatility game and paying directly for access to its high-win distribution. The feature proved controversial because it accelerated the intensity of play and raised responsible gambling concerns, leading regulators in multiple markets to restrict or prohibit it.

Volatility, Responsible Gambling, and Regulatory Considerations

The relationship between slot volatility and responsible gambling is an area of growing academic and regulatory attention. High-volatility games present specific risks that differ qualitatively from those associated with low-volatility games. The extended losing sequences characteristic of high-volatility slots can trigger what researchers call the “near-miss effect” — a psychological phenomenon in which outcomes that come close to a win (such as two jackpot symbols appearing without the third) are experienced as motivating rather than discouraging, prompting continued play. This effect is well-documented in the gambling studies literature, with foundational research by Reid (1986) and subsequent work by Griffiths (1991) establishing its significance in slot machine behavior.

High-volatility games also interact poorly with the “gambler’s fallacy” — the mistaken belief that a machine that has not paid out for many spins is “due” for a win. Because high-volatility games can legitimately go hundreds of spins without a significant payout, players who hold this belief may dramatically overbet or exceed their intended session budget in anticipation of a win that the game’s RNG has no obligation to deliver on any particular schedule. Each spin on a properly functioning RNG-based slot is statistically independent of all previous spins; the game has no memory and no obligation to balance short-term outcomes toward its long-run RTP.

Regulatory responses to these risks have varied. The UK Gambling Commission’s 2021 review of online slot regulations resulted in several changes effective from October 2021, including a maximum spin speed of 2.5 seconds, the elimination of features that speed up play or celebrate losses as wins, and the prohibition of autoplay features. These rules apply regardless of a game’s volatility, but their practical effect is most significant for high-volatility games, where rapid play dramatically accelerates the rate at which a bankroll can be depleted during a losing sequence. The Philippine Amusement and Gaming Corporation (PAGCOR), which regulates both land-based and online gambling in the Philippines, has similarly updated its technical standards for online games in recent years, though its framework for volatility-specific disclosure requirements continues to develop.

Some researchers and advocates have argued that volatility should be disclosed to players in standardized, mandatory formats — similar to how nutritional information is presented on food packaging — to enable genuinely informed decision-making. A 2022 report from GambleAware, a UK-based responsible gambling charity, recommended that game information panels include volatility ratings alongside RTP, maximum win potential, and average time between bonus triggers. As of 2024, this recommendation has not been universally implemented, but it reflects a growing consensus that RTP alone is an insufficient summary of a game’s risk characteristics.

Players who take responsible gambling seriously can use volatility information proactively. Setting session loss limits calibrated to a game’s volatility profile — rather than applying a single limit regardless of game type — is a more sophisticated approach to bankroll discipline. A loss limit appropriate for a low-volatility game may be too restrictive for a high-volatility game to deliver any meaningful sample of outcomes, while a limit appropriate for high-volatility play may be excessively generous when applied to low-volatility games. Matching limits to game characteristics is a practical skill that experienced players develop over time, and it represents a meaningful step toward treating gambling as a structured leisure activity rather than an uncontrolled financial risk.
